Job Title: Business Development Representative (BDR) -Chiropractic EMR Specialist (B2B SaaS)

Company Overview:

Prompt is revolutionizing healthcare by delivering highly automated and modern software to rehab therapy businesses, the teams within, and the patients they serve. As the fastest-growing company in the space and the new standard in healthcare technology, we strive to attract top talent who share our vision and values.

Revolutionize rehab therapy practices with our leading healthcare software, designed to enhance patient care, increase practice revenue, and help reduce overhead and administrative costs through enhancing efficiencies of teams. As a rapidly expanding company, we're inviting a Business Development Representative with a Chiropractic background to propel our growth. This role is a bridge between cutting-edge technology and transformative technology that drives efficiencies and evolves the chiropractic business, perfect for those eager to drive industry evolution.

Your Impact:

Prospecting Mastery: Utilize your chiropractic expertise to identify and engage potential clients, conveying the unparalleled value of our EHR solutions in enhancing patient care, increasing revenue, and decreasing operational expenses.

Strategic Relationships: Forge lasting relationships with healthcare professionals, understanding their needs and presenting customized solutions that demonstrate our software's impact on patient outcomes and practice efficiency.

Product Evangelism: Achieve a deep and comprehensive understanding of our product capabilities. Your preparation enables you to articulate complex features in simple terms, driving home the value of our software before initiating contact with prospects.

The Role:

  • Conduct targeted outreach to healthcare facilities, leveraging cold calling, emailing, and social media strategies to generate leads.

  • Schedule product demos by uncovering the prospect’s pain in the initial conversation, building value for Prompts solution, and coordinating with the AE until the demo is completed.

  • Collaborate with our sales, marketing, and product teams to refine strategies and share insights from the field.

  • Attend industry conferences and workshops, enhancing your knowledge and network within the healthcare space.

Requirements:

  • Doctor of Chiropractic (DC), Chiropractic Assistant, or experience working in a chiropractic practice, with a strong understanding of chiropractic practice operations.

  • 1-2 years in B2B sales, business development, or a similar role, preferably within healthcare technology.

  • Exceptional communication skills, with a talent for building rapport and conveying complex ideas clearly.

  • A commitment to thoroughly understanding our product before initiating sales activities, ensuring you can confidently discuss its features and benefits.

  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ment, adapting to evolving business and market needs.

What you need to know about the Austin Tech Scene

Austin has a diverse and thriving tech ecosystem thanks to home-grown companies like Dell and major campuses for IBM, AMD and Apple. The state’s flagship university, the University of Texas at Austin, is known for its engineering school, and the city is known for its annual South by Southwest tech and media conference. Austin’s tech scene spans many verticals, but it’s particularly known for hardware, including semiconductors, as well as AI, biotechnology and cloud computing. And its food and music scene, low taxes and favorable climate has made the city a destination for tech workers from across the country.

Key Facts About Austin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 180,500; 13.7%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Dell, IBM, AMD, Apple, Alphabet
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, hardware, cloud computing, software,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.5 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Live Oak Ventures, Austin Ventures, Hinge Capital, Gigafund, KdT Ventures, Next Coast Ventures, Silverton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Texas, Southwestern University, Texas State University, Center for Complex Quantum Systems, Oden Institute for Computational Engineering and Sciences, Texas Advanced Computing Center
